Output 04885805685aa8b4ec0e2316ebd212feb4104a32d86560db3bf0d3f120bc6202:0

value
691632
script pubkey
OP_HASH160 OP_PUSHBYTES_20 350d0d1505d96a9089d92b4b128e75e007f8eee7 OP_EQUAL
address
36XXNWxDxuhiT97mFiupVEGpyba8UPqxU8
transaction
04885805685aa8b4ec0e2316ebd212feb4104a32d86560db3bf0d3f120bc6202
spent
true